Most people aren't entirely sure about what companies are looking for when receiving and reviewing resumes.

People looking for their ideal jobs can get the inside track from their career coaches. To begin with, people are usually advised to buy specific tools and resources that will give them a competitive edge in their job searches. The next step would be an alignment consultation which typically lasts just one half hour. These meetings allow people to find any areas of untapped potential that they can leverage to meet their objectives.

After the initial consultation, clients can receive two additional 90-minute coaching sessions to further explore their talents and interests.

These services are available for those who are looking for first jobs as well as for those who already hold positions but are seeking advancement or who wish to alter their career paths. These sessions focus on creating resumes that reflect the interests, motivations, style and former successes of the job applicant.

A lot of valuable info is offered by the San Francisco Bay Area career counselor that can help people improve their resumes. Employers might view as many as 300 resumes in just one day and they typically look at each for just six seconds or less in order to determine whether further consideration is worthwhile.
